Output 789690f2c12cdc6785db113083a4ce2af6110dae54f2b8e8eec12d05af0564ee:86

value
655935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bcf6867e067686ed3d1736b2704f4c8c1ca297f OP_EQUAL
address
3QeTzeCe9BSqLf7EAALQM8bMFNrwYS2ojT
transaction
789690f2c12cdc6785db113083a4ce2af6110dae54f2b8e8eec12d05af0564ee
spent
true